![]() CREATE PROCEDURE bit output,- return 0 for fail,1 for varchar(100) This is the best option for stored procedure recompilation. Hence this stored procedure will be compiled only when we use RECOMPILE option at the time of calling. In this we call a stored procedure with RECOMPILE option. ![]() Recompile option at the time of Execution.Every time this procedure will be recompiledĮXEC usp_InsertEmployee output,1,'Deepak',14000,'Noida' Insert into Employee(EmpID,Name,Salary,Address) TRANSACTION WITH bit output,- return 0 for fail,1 for varchar(100) When we call this procedure than every time this procedure will be recompile before executing. In this we create a stored procedure with RECOMPILE option. Recompile option at the time of Creation.We have two options for stored procedure recompilation Updating the statistics used by the execution plan of stored procedure We should recompile stored procedure in following casesĬhanging to the schema (means adding/dropping columns, constraints, rules, index, trigger etc) of the tables or referenced table(s) or view(s). Stored procedure with recompilation option was introduced in Sql Server 2005. The recompilation process of stored procedure is like as compilation process and also reduce Sql Server performance. The reason to take less time is that the query execution plan for the stored procedures is already stored in the "sys.procedures" system defined view. The main advantage of stored procedure is, to execute T-SQL statements in less time than the similar set of T-SQL statements is executed individually. Exception Handling in SQL Server by TRY…CATCH.Different Types of stored procedure sql Server.Definition, Use of Group by and Having Clause.Different Types of Triggers In SQL Server.Create a comma separated list from column using select statement.Delete Duplicate Rows in SQL Server From a Table.Remove unsent database email from SQL Server.Get nth highest and lowest salary of an employee.Get field name, data type and size of database table.Difference between Stored Procedure and Function in SQL Server.Inserted, Logical Deleted table in SQL Server,.Drop all tables, stored procedure, views and triggers.Swap the values of two columns in SQL Server.Clear List of Recent SQL Server Connection From SQL Server Management Studio.How to insert values to identity column in SQL Server.Calculate Running Total, Total of a Column and Row.Understanding SQL Server Case Expression with Example.Difference between CTE and Temp Table and Table Variable. ![]() Difference between Primary Key and Unique Key.SQL Integrity Constraints or Constraints.Different Types of SQL Server Functions.Difference between inner join and equi join and natural join.Difference between Primary Key and Foreign Key.NET Framework Questions and Answers BookĪSP.NET and AJAX Questions and Answers BookĮntity Framework 6.x Questions and Answers BookĮntity Framework Core Questions and Answers BookĪzure Administrator Questions and Answers BookĪzure Developer Questions and Answers BookĪSP.NET Web API Questions and Answers Book NET Design Patterns Questions and Answers Book Learn Microservices: Beginner to Advanced Microsoft Certified Azure Developer Associate (AZ-204) Learn Xamarin Forms: Beginner to AdvancedĪWS Certified Cloud Practitioner (CLF-C01)ĪWS Certified Solutions Architect Associate (SAA-C02) ![]() Learn Entity Framework: Beginner to Advanced Learn ASP.NET Web API: Beginner to Advanced Learn Xamarin Forms: Beginner to Advanced.Learn Entity Framework: Beginner to Advanced.Learn ASP.NET Web API: Beginner to Advanced.Learn ASP.NET MVC: Beginner to Advanced.Learn ASP.NET Core: Beginner to Advanced.Here is a list of the integer codes with the reason for recompilation:ġ - Schema, bindings, or permissions changed between compile or execute.ģ - Object not found at compile time, deferred check toĥ - Temp table schema, binding, or permission changed.Ħ - Remote rowset schema, binding, or permissionĨ - Query notification environment changed. In SQL Server 2000 SP2 or in SQL Server 2005, the SP:Recompile event identifies the reason for the recompilation with an integer code in the EventSubClass column. The SP:Recompile event in SQL Profiler shows when a stored procedure or a trigger is being recompiled. When SQL Server stored procedures recompile, it is not always good news for performance conscious developers and to identify the potential issues, SQL Profiler can be used.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|